THE TEMPLE
  • SOLOMONS TEMPLE
  • SOLOMON FINISHED THE TEMPLE (959 BC)?
  • DESTROYED BY NEBUCHADNEZZAR (586 BC)?
  • ZERUBBABELS TEMPLE
  • RECONSTRUCTION UNDER CYRUS (536 BC)?
  • BUILDING CEASES UNDER ARTAXERXES (17 YEARS)?
  • BUILDING CONTINUES UNDER DARIUS (519 BC)?
  • TEMPLE COMPLETED UNDER DARIUS (516 BC)?
  • (516-458 BC)?
  • HERODS TEMPLE
  • CONSTRUCTION BEGAN (20 BC)?
  • COMPLETED 46 YEARS (JOHN 220) (64 AD)?

OUTLINE NEHEMIAH CHAPTER FOUR
  • SANBALLAT AND TOBIAH MOCK THE JEWS
  • AND TRY TO PREVENT THE COMPLETING OF THE WALL. V.
    1-3
  • NEHEMIAH PRAYS AGAINST HIS ENEMIES
  • THE PEOPLE COMPLETE ONE-HALF OF THE WALL. V. 4-6
  • ARABIANS, AMMONITES AND ASHDODITES
  • COME TO FIGHT AGAINST THE JEWS. V. 7-8
  • JEWS COMMEND THEMSELVES TO GOD AND
  • ARE DETERMINED TO FIGHT FOR THEIR LIVES. V. 9-16
  • THEY FORM TWO BANDS ONE-HALF WORKING
  • ONE-HALF ARMED TO FIGHT THEIR ENEMIES.
    V. 17-18
  • NEHEMIAH IS CAUTIOUS TO PREVENT ANY SURPRISE
  • THEY ALL LABOR WITH GREAT FERVOR IN THE WORK.
    V. 19-22
